Article Title: | Neurological and vascular preservation during laparoscopic radical prostatectomy |
Abstract: | The objective of the cavernous nerve preservation is to avoid injury of the unmyelinated nerve fibers and arteries destined to the corpora cavernosa. Dissection anatomical plans could be inter or extra fascial allowing complete or partial neurovascular bundle preservation. The technic is choosen according to the carcinological evaluated risk and anatomical characteristics. Accessory pudendal arteries preservation must be performed when such an arterie is identified in order to improve the chance of recovery of spontaneous erections. © 2009 Elsevier Masson SAS.
